From the DN:
In a telephone interview yesterday, Taubenberger said the city's new campaign finance rules "will make it very difficult for a Republican to mount a significant challenge" in a citywide race.
"In this town, with fewer Republican donors, you need more dollars from them to be successful," Taubenberger said. "A lot of people believe that as long as you have transparency, why have limitations at all? I'd be in favor of raising them or doing away with them."
In an article citing how despite record fundrasing Nutter actually ran the "cheapest" succesful mayoral camapaign in recent Philadelphia history - including reelection campaigns for incumbents.
